If you had been born to a mother who didn't want to keep you would you rather still A) Stay with her or B) Go to an adopted family?

I would want to go to an adopted family. Most of the time, infants, especially newborns, are adopted quickly, especially if the birth mother knows before giving birth that she is not keeping the infant. If the birth mom does not want to keep me, I would assume that there is a reason behind that - lack of money, maturity, the understanding that someone else might be able to provide a more loving home. Keeping a baby you don't want sets up a family situation fraught with resentment (be it conscious or unconscious) and unhappiness. I would much rather end up with adoptive parents who are quite clear on how much they want a child.

It would depend on how the mother behaved after the fact. Even if she didn't initially want to keep me, if she was responsible and took care of me in a loving manner, I'd prefer to stay with her since the adoption process is often very long and complicated. There's no rule saying that just because a mother didn't initially want a child that she's incapable of loving or looking after them properly.

However, if she took out her frustration on having to raise a child she didn't want by means of abuse or neglect, I think it goes without saying that I'd prefer to go to an adoptive family.
